Q:   Who are the top recruiters of Abacus Institute of Engineering and Management?
A: 

Some of the prominent recruiters who visited the Abacus Institute of Engineering and Management during the 2023 placement drive are listed in the table below:

AEM Top Recruiters

Virtusa

TCS

Infosys

IBM

DTDC

L&T Infotech

Dell Technologies

Royal Research

Flipkart

Cadence

Persistent

Amazon 

Q:   What are the courses that Hooghly Engineering and Technology College offers?
A: 

Hooghly Engineering and Technology College provides programmes including a full-time BTech course across five specialisations. Apart from this, candidates can also pursue a three-year BTech (Lateral Entry) course. These courses are offered in affiliation with MAKAUT across popular specialisations, namely Computer Science Engineering, Electrical Engineering, Mechanical Engineering, etc.

Q:   Can I get admission to BE/ BTech at Jadavpur University without WBJEE?
A: 

No, for Jadavpur University BE/ BTech admission, a valid WBJEE score is mandatory. To be eligible for the BTech programme offered at Jadavpur University, you need to pass Class 12 from a recognised board with Physics, Chemistry and Mathematics as compulsory subjects. Apart from the BTech course, Jadavpur University offers a four-year full-time BE programme, covering fourteen specialisations. Jadavpur University BE admission is also based on the WBJEE score.

Q:   How are BTech placement statistics at IEM Kolkata?
A: 

The key highlights recorded during IEM Kolkata BTech Placements are:

Particulars

Placement Statistics (2024)

Total Students

885

No. of Students placed

774

Median Package

INR 6 LPA

Q:   What is the BTech median package offered at JIS College of Engineering?
A: 

JIS College of Engineering BTech median package for the years 2022, 2021 and 2020 is available in the college's NIRF Report 2023. Comparing the median packages offered during the past three years, an improving trend in the median package can be witnessed. Candidates can refer to the following table for the median salary packages offered during JIS College of Engineering BTech placements over the past three years:

Course

Median Package (2020)

Median Package (2021)

Median Package (2022)

BTech

INR 3.60 LPA

INR 4.02 LPA

INR 4.50 LPA

Q:   Is NIT Narula Institute of Technology good for B.Tech in CSE?
A: 

It seems that NIT Narula Institute of Technology provides students pursuing a B.Tech in Computer Science and Engineering (CSE) with an unequal experience. Renowned firms like Microsoft, Amazon, and Juspay come to recruit and provide competitive salary packages up to 51 LPA off-campus; the college has a respectable placement record. Concerns around disparate placement rates and students choosing to forego college internships in favor of greater prospects elsewhere are present while this is happening. The campus has a number of sports facilities, immaculate classrooms, and Wi-Fi, however the catered food's quality and quantity need to be enhanced. Although teachers emphasize completing the curriculum on time and possess knowledge, students' assessments of how consistently they are taught vary.

Q:   How many students can do B.Tech at Heritage Institute of Technology?
A: 

Heritage Institute of Technology offers a Full Time BE/BTech programme that lasts 4 years. It is available in 21 specializations. Students can apply for B.Tech at HIT provided they clear the selection process. The total number of seats alloted for B.Tech programme is 1140 and it is distributed into all the specilizations. Students who want to get into HIT must clear the eligibility criteri aset by the institute for B.Tech i.e. must have passed 10+2 from a recognised university, must secure a valid score at JEE Mains and clear the cutoff. Once the qualify candidates are shortlisted they are called for counselling and based oon their ranking the seats are alloted to them.

Q:   What is the placement scenario at Techno International New Town?
A: 

The placements for 2025 at Techno International New Town are still ongoing. As of now 43 students have been placed. The following table presents the placement statistics for Techno International New Town recorded in 2024

Particulars

Placement Statistics (2024)

No. of students placed

312

the highest package

INR 12 LPA

the lowest package

INR 1.80 LPA

Placement percentage 

75%

Check out the branch wise placement package in the table below:

 

Branch

the highest Package

Average Package 

the lowest Package 

CSE

INR 12 LPA

INR 5 LPA 

INR 3.36 LPA

EE

INR 8.17 LPA

INR 4.18 LPA

INR 1.80 LPA

ECE

INR 8.47 LPA

INR 4.40 LPA 

INR 1.80 LPA

ME

INR 8.17 LPA 

INR 3.76 LPA

INR 1.80 LPA

CE

INR 8.17 LPA 

INR 3.46 LPA

INR 1.80 LPA

AEIE

INR 4.50 LPA 

INR 4.30 LPA

INR 1.80 LPA

IT

INR 8 LPA

INR 4.60 LPA

INR 3.36 LPA
